- 博客(2)
- 收藏
- 关注
原创 在构造函数中使用new时应注意的事项
在构造函数中使用new时应注意的事项1. 如果再构造函数中使用new来初始化指针成员,则应在析构函数中使用delete2. New和delete必须相互兼容,new对应于delete,new []对应于delete []3. 如果有多个构造函数,则必须以相同的方式使用new,要么都带中括号,要么都不要带。因为只有一个析构函数,所有的构
2013-03-13 13:52:43 532
原创 fatal error C1853: "Debug\***.pch"预编译头文件来自编译器的早期版本
该错误是因为当项目中混合了 .cpp和 .c文件时,编译器会对它们采取不同的编译方式(主要是因为对函数声明的处理方式不同),因而不能共用一个预编译头文件。在 VC++中,默认的预编译头文件是针对 C++的 (stdafx.h和 stdafx.cpp),当然也可以创建针对 C的预编译头。 方法:将少数的不同类文件设为不使用预编译头是比较平衡的做法,方法是:
2013-03-13 09:13:21 3473
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人